Output 1bf7e993284eaef607d8449fc2e193cbb8c27c2d73419b973ef5dc4fddfc0df3:0

value
23415790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22ea6cc5c65dd87c26b56c41a0b3c8286cee40ab OP_EQUAL
address
34sdjC9osnWNYwmk3Qw3a9RaANtBNLVPvm
transaction
1bf7e993284eaef607d8449fc2e193cbb8c27c2d73419b973ef5dc4fddfc0df3
confirmations
420145
spent
true